Webdevelopers have two main career paths to choose from, depending on work style and level of experience. You might opt for a stable, salaried position, or enjoy more autonomy as an independent contractor. Those who like working with a team and appreciate a stable source of income tend to be happier in a full-time position.

AFull-Stack developer is a person who can develop software for both the user and the service provider. In simple language, a Full-Stack developer has the knowledge of the full stack of technology that makes up a website. They are very comfortable in both front-end and back-end languages. Inyour skills section, you'll want to highlight both hard skills and soft skills. As a Full-Stack Developer, you've likely learned multiple programming languages, databases, content management systems, and frameworks. These are all examples of hard skills.
